Données chargées automatiquement dans WordPress : qu’est-ce que c’est et comment cela peut-il causer des problèmes ?
Qu’est-ce que les données chargées automatiquement ?
Dans WordPress, il existe une table de base de données appelée wp_options
, qui stocke divers paramètres et valeurs de configuration. Certaines de ces options sont marquées comme « autoload », ce qui signifie qu’elles sont automatiquement chargées en mémoire à chaque fois qu’une page est chargée.
Si une option de la colonne autoload
est réglée sur « oui », WordPress chargera automatiquement ces données dans le cache, qu’elles soient nécessaires ou non pour la page actuelle.
Pourquoi les données chargées automatiquement peuvent-elles causer des problèmes ?
Les données chargées automatiquement sont utiles en soi, car elles permettent de rendre plus rapidement disponibles les données fréquemment utilisées. Cependant, cela peut entraîner des problèmes au fil du temps :
- Quantité excessive de données
- De nombreux plugins enregistrent leurs configurations en tant que données chargées automatiquement et ne les suppriment souvent pas après la désinstallation.
- Par conséquent, la table s’agrandit régulièrement et les
wp_options
données inutiles continuent de se charger.
- Performance
- Si la quantité de données chargées automatiquement devient trop importante (par exemple, plus de 1 Mo), cela peut ralentir le temps de chargement de la page.
- Pour les grands sites Web avec des milliers de visiteurs par jour, cela peut affecter considérablement les performances du serveur.
- Mémoire
- Chaque fois qu’un site WordPress est consulté, les données chargées automatiquement sont chargées dans la mémoire vive (RAM).
- Trop de mémoire peut surcharger, ce qui peut provoquer des décalages ou même des plantages.
Comment nettoyer les données chargées automatiquement ?
1. Analyser les données chargées automatiquement
Avant de supprimer des données, vous devez analyser les valeurs stockées en tant que données chargées automatiquement et la quantité de mémoire qu’elles consomment.
Requête SQL pour l’analyse :
SELECT option_name, length(option_value) AS size, autoload
FROM wp_options
WHERE autoload = 'yes'
ORDER BY size DESC
LIMIT 50;
Cette commande affiche les plus grandes options de chargement automatique.
Alternativement, vous pouvez également utiliser des plugins tels que WP-Optimize ou Advanced Database Cleaner .
2. Supprimez les données inutiles chargées automatiquement
S’il s’avère qu’un plugin ancien ou désinstallé a laissé beaucoup de données, il peut être supprimé manuellement :
Supprimer une option spécifique :
DELETE FROM wp_options WHERE option_name = 'NAME_DER_OPTION' AND autoload = 'yes';
Modification de la valeur de chargement automatique pour que l’option ne se charge pas automatiquement :
UPDATE wp_options SET autoload = 'no' WHERE option_name = 'NAME_DER_OPTION';
⚠️ Attention:
Avant d’apporter des modifications à la base de données, une sauvegarde doit toujours être effectuée !
3. Nettoyage automatique avec un plugin
Si vous n’êtes pas familier avec SQL, il existe plusieurs plugins qui peuvent vous aider :
- WP-Optimiser
- Nettoyeur de base de données avancé
- Optimiseur de chargement automatique
Ces plugins identifient les données inutiles chargées automatiquement et permettent une suppression sécurisée en quelques clics.
Résultat
Les données chargées automatiquement peuvent accélérer WordPress, mais si trop de données inutiles sont chargées, cela peut dégrader les performances. Une analyse et un nettoyage réguliers de la wp_options
table peuvent rendre le site Web plus rapide et plus efficace.
Si vous n’êtes pas sûr des données qui peuvent être supprimées, il est judicieux de créer une sauvegarde et de procéder étape par étape.
Données chargées automatiquement dans WordPress : qu’est-ce que c’est et comment cela peut-il causer des problèmes en 2024 ?
